public void ShouldSuportSpecifiedAFileNameForSaveTask()
        {
            var validateFileName = new ValidatorFileAndStatus("FileNameTest.xml");
            var fileName         = validateFileName.FileName();

            Assert.AreEqual("FileNameTest.xml", fileName);
        }
        public void ShouldSupportUpdateATaskWithSpecifiedStatus()
        {
            var validateStatus = new ValidatorFileAndStatus(null, "InProgress");
            var taskStatus     = validateStatus.Status();

            Assert.AreEqual("InProgress", taskStatus);
        }
        public void ShouldSupportUpdateATaskWithDefaultStatus()
        {
            var validateStatus = new ValidatorFileAndStatus(null, null);
            var taskStatus     = validateStatus.Status();

            Assert.AreEqual("Done", taskStatus);
        }
        public void ShouldHaveADefaultFileNameForSaveTask()
        {
            var validateFileName = new ValidatorFileAndStatus(null);
            var fileName         = validateFileName.FileName();

            Assert.AreEqual("Tasks.xml", fileName);
        }
 public void ShouldSuportSpecifiedAFileNameForSaveTask()
 {
     var validateFileName = new ValidatorFileAndStatus("FileNameTest.xml");
     var fileName = validateFileName.FileName();
     Assert.AreEqual("FileNameTest.xml", fileName);
 }
 public void ShouldHaveADefaultFileNameForSaveTask()
 {
     var validateFileName = new ValidatorFileAndStatus(null);
     var fileName = validateFileName.FileName();
     Assert.AreEqual("Tasks.xml", fileName);
 }
 public void ShouldSupportUpdateATaskWithSpecifiedStatus()
 {
     var validateStatus = new ValidatorFileAndStatus(null, "InProgress");
     var taskStatus = validateStatus.Status();
     Assert.AreEqual("InProgress", taskStatus);
 }
 public void ShouldSupportUpdateATaskWithDefaultStatus()
 {
     var validateStatus = new ValidatorFileAndStatus(null,null);
     var taskStatus = validateStatus.Status();
     Assert.AreEqual("Done",taskStatus);
 }